IDNPoker – A Review of IDNPoker Online Poker Network

Founded in 2010, IDNPoker is one of the largest poker networks in Asia. It started in Cambodia, and currently focuses on China, Malaysia, Thailand and Indonesia. It has a BMM RNG certificate and is licensed by the PAGCOR. The network has over ten thousand concurrent users and operates over 200 skins in Asia. It is headquartered in Makati, Metro Manila, Philippines. It participates in local gaming conferences and charity events.

IDNPoker is a B2B provider of online gaming platforms. It uses HTML5 clients for desktop computers and has a minimalistic design. It also offers API Integration and White Label Solution for skins. It is considered one of the best B2B providers in the industry. It does not offer stand-alone poker clients, but instead uses an online lobby to provide users with cash games. There are no waiting lists and it does not require downloading anything. The lobby is fully translated into English.
